One of the things he taught me is chopsticks are not just for eating they are very important and there are ways to lay them down, not to lay them down and things you just don't do! Like stick them straight up in your rice it is taboo and bad luck. It reminds people of funerals. They also tend to be fancy. Unlike, the wooden ones you find here in the states haha! The Copic Colors I used are:
Hammies: E55, 53, 51, 93, R30
Reds: R29, 27, 17
Greens: G99, 97, 20, 21
Pinks: R32, 21
Soy bottle: E70, 71, 74, C3, 1, 0, R29, 27
Wood Tray, brown chopsticks and Dumpling steamer: E41, 42, 43
Dumplings: E51, 53
black chopsticks: C7, 5
